From Disruption to Dialogue: AI & the Coaching Industry

In this conversation with Sam Isaacson we explore how the rapid rise of AI is reshaping the coaching landscape, from its disruptive potential to its ongoing limitations. Together we examine where human presence, accountability, and empathy remain irreplaceable, and how coaches can engage in a meaningful dialogue with technology rather than compete against it.

About the Guest

Sam Isaacson

Sam Isaacson

Sam Isaacson is a thought leader on coaching, with a popular LinkedIn newsletter and several books to his name, most notably editing The AI and Digital Coaches' Handbook, writing two books on the impact of technology on coaching, and contributing the chapter on Internal Coaching to the most recent revision of The Complete Handbook of Coaching. He is the founder of the Coachtech Collective and is leading EMCC Global's work on updating credentialing to take technology into account. Sam is co-founder of AIcoach.chat, a tool using AI to make coaching experiences accessible to the 99% who have never had it before. As a coach and consultant he supports individuals and organizations across the planet, with a particular focus on maturing organizational coaching ecosystems and enhancing coaching using technology.

About the Host

Joel Monk

Joel Monk is a leadership coach, educator and entrepreneur. He co-founded Coaches Rising, a company on the cutting edge of online coach training with a community of over 65,000 coaches. Coaches Rising programs regularly include participants from every continent on the planet and they have collaborated with some of the leading minds in the field of human development and coaching. Joel is also a leadership coach, coaching at companies such as THNK, Booking.com, Siemens and Naspers. Joel has designed and led several entrepreneurial and leadership development programs, at places such as Socionext, THNK and The Impact Hub Amsterdam.
